Well-balanced luxury headphones with small weaknesses

Attention: The Audio-Technica ATH-SR5BT may disappoint you a little at first. A usage error can quickly occur here: You not only set the volume on the smartphone, but also on the headphones themselves. When the headphone volume is at its minimum, the ATH-SR5BT sound flat and thin.

However, if you screw this up, the listeners will be worth it: Then you get a balanced sound with beautiful details and good voice reproduction. The Bluetooth headphones play particularly acoustic pieces, and jazz such as “So What” by Miles Davis also offers Audio-Technica a good platform.

The bass could have a little more pressure and the highs a little livelier, but apart from that, the manufacturer has released a good model.

Technical test data for Audio-Technica ATH-SR5BT

Microphone: Yes
NFC: Yes
Codec: aptX: Yes
Design type: On-ear
Weight: 182 grams
Foldable: No
Scope of delivery: Hardcase: No
Scope of delivery: cloth bag: Yes
Impedance (Ohm): 35 ohms
Design: closed
Angled connector: No
Bluetooth standard: 4.1
Battery LED: Yes
Cable length: 1.2 m
Product: Audio-Technica ATH-SR5BT
Charging via USB: Yes
Loading time: 2:52 hours
Running time: 34:19 hours
Driver diameter: 45 millimeters
Ear pad material: leatherette
Color options: yes, 2 colors
Exchangeable cables: Yes

Pleasantly light endurance runner

It couldn’t be more comfortable: The Audio-Technica ATH-SR5BT sits comfortably light on the skull and thus makes it significantly more airy to wear, especially in summer.

It is also beautifully finished: the synthetic leather upholstery is just as soft as the design is simple. In contrast to other brands, the model is only available in two colors: black and white. In return, it comes with a lot of equipment.

In addition to aptX, the headphones can also use the NFC short-range radio connection. In addition to the microUSB charging cable and the jack cable, the scope of delivery also includes a cloth bag for storage.

In addition, the battery lasts a very long time: at a volume of 72 decibels, the headphones ran for 34 hours and a charging time of just 3 hours.
